Movie & a Cuddle with Bedtime Stories
HSSA Main Campus 635 W Roger Rd, Tucson, AZ, United StatesLet's Celebrate Summer!
We’re celebrating the beginning of summer, so let’s start with Movie and a Cuddle! We will start off by reading bedtime stories to our shelter pets, followed by crafts, a pizza dinner, some popcorn popping, therapy dogs and a favorite children’s movie projected on the big screen! Feel free to bring your own blanket, stuffed animals and wear your favorite PJ’s!
Cost is $25 for HIP member and $35 for non-members.
This event starts at 5:00pm and ends at 9:00pm and will take place in the Education Center of HSSA's main location at 635 W Roger Rd.
Humane Amigos Summer Camp 2021- Rescue Crew (6-8 years) Week # 1
Humane Society of Southern Arizona 635 W. Roger Rd., Tucson, Arizona, United StatesSpend your summer break making memories with HSSA!
Kids and pets get together at Humane Amigos Summer Camp.
These camps give children a new perspective on caring for animals, preventing animal cruelty, understanding animal behavior and more. We use a variety of activities that stress an appreciation for our environment and preservation of our natural world, including classroom activities; creative and artistic exercises; hands-on animal care; great games, and character-building lessons.
Campers spend a minimum of 2 hours daily caring for different camp foster animals, which may include ball pythons, rabbits, rats, guinea pigs, cats and dogs. Dog Days provides children with in-depth, hands-on education about animal care and the human-animal bond.
